Bonjour,
je voudrais, en cliquant sur la photo sur laquelle je suis positionné dans ma galerie, ouvrir un lien de l'image en taille réelle dans un autre onglet (dans le cas de IE7 ou FF...)...
C'est la même chose que CLICK DROIT - AFFICHER L'IMAGE (dans Firefox)...
serait il possible de créer ce lien ?
Merci d'avance
C'est déjà le cas, non? Si tu as des images en haute définition! (C'est dans une nouvelle fenêtre mais un nouvel onglet)
Hors ligne
Kazzavu a écrit:
Bonjour,
je voudrais, en cliquant sur la photo sur laquelle je suis positionné dans ma galerie, ouvrir un lien de l'image en taille réelle dans un autre onglet (dans le cas de IE7 ou FF...)...
C'est la même chose que CLICK DROIT - AFFICHER L'IMAGE (dans Firefox)...
serait il possible de créer ce lien ?
Merci d'avance
c'est le javascript qui empèche l'ouverture de l'image dans un nouvel onglet.
Tu peux modifier le fichier template/yoga/picture_content.tpl et remplacer la ligne
<a href="javascript:phpWGOpenWindow('{high.U_HIGH}','{high.UUID}','scrollbars=yes,toolbar=no,status=no,resizable=yes')">
par
<a href="{high.U_HIGH}">
Avec IE7 et FFx2, un clic sur l'image avec le bouton milieu ouvre un nouvel onglet mais cela dépendra de la configuration du navigateur et des habitudes de l'utilisateur.
A toi de voir les fichiers à modifier pour les autres thèmes.
Attention, cette méthode affiche l'accès direct à l'image.
Dernière modification par laurent.duretz (2007-05-29 13:14:42)
Hors ligne
Merci
je vais tester cela ce soir... mais, je tiens à préciser que pour l'instant je n'ai aucun lien quand je survol la photo avec la souris...
est ce que c'est normal ?
Merci encore
A+
As-tu mis en place les images en haute-définition?
C'est à dire un répertoire high au même niveau que thumbnail!
Hors ligne
MERCI !!!!
ça marche maintenant !
En fait, la fenêtre devait être bloqué par le anti-popup de ton browser.
Il suffissait d'autoriser le site à faire des popups.
Essai par exemple sur ruben.demo.free.fr sous FF, tu vas avoir un bandeau jaune qui va s'afficher, à partir de ce bandeau, tu peux autoriser les popups.
Hors ligne
ce n'était pas un pbm de pop-up... je suis informaticien quand-même ;-)
j'avais appelé mon dossier "high" au lieu de pwg_high !!!
merci encore
Kazzavu a écrit:
ce n'était pas un pbm de pop-up... je suis informaticien quand-même ;-)
Pouvait pas savoir ;-D
Hors ligne
je t'en veux absolument pas !!!
;)
tu m'as dépanné !!!
Petite question tout de même :
Comment faites vous pour que le javascript ouvre l'image high dans un nouvel onglet et pas une nouvelle fenêtre comme demandée dans la question initiale ?
Hors ligne
laurent.duretz a écrit:
Petite question tout de même :
Comment faites vous pour que le javascript ouvre l'image high dans un nouvel onglet et pas une nouvelle fenêtre comme demandée dans la question initiale ?
Tu as vu un site qui fait ça...?
Donne le lien.
8-)
Hors ligne
laurent.duretz a écrit:
Petite question tout de même :
Comment faites vous pour que le javascript ouvre l'image high dans un nouvel onglet et pas une nouvelle fenêtre comme demandée dans la question initiale ?
dans opera aucun problème ;-)
Dans FF, je crois qu'il y a un paramètre caché à activer (j'ai croisé ça sur les topics des forums opera; à confirmer)
Hors ligne
J'ai trouvé.
Ce sont les paramètres browser.link.open_newwindow et browser.link.open_newwindow.restriction qui décident du comportement du navigateur Firefox (v2).
Une fois correctement positionnés, les un window.open() javascript sera ouvert dans un nouvel onglet.
Pour IE, je laisse les fans s'amuser ;-)
Dernière modification par laurent.duretz (2007-05-31 09:15:17)
Hors ligne
Très bien, mais quelles valeurs faut-il mettre ? J'ai essayé et pas trouvé. Je ne suis pas très fort en anglais !
Hors ligne